Kostheimer Bridge – Gustavburg/Kostheim 🚴‍♂️

Highlight • Bridge

The Kostheimer Brücke connects the Wiesbaden district of Mainz-Kostheim with the Gustavsburg district of the city of Ginsheim-Gustavsburg. Already in Roman times there was a bridge nearby, the remains of …

Reduit, Mainz-Kastel

Highlight • Historical Site

At the beginning of the 19th century, the Mainz fortress was expanded. This also included the construction of the Reduit barracks on the strategically important bridge over the Rhine. In …

Kirschgarten Square with Fountain

Highlight • Historical Site

A small addition: Unfortunately, the statement "Oldest house in Mainz" does not apply here!
The oldest preserved and inhabited building in Mainz is the "Haus zum Stein" 👌😉
